All licensed movers must offer standard insurance at no cost. This insurance is based on weight, not value, and is designed to cover any nicks or scratches, but not meant to replace items. If you want more coverage, keep in mind that movers are not insurers. A quality mover will offer you the opportunity to insure your move through a third-party insurance company and provide you all the information you need to do so.
Some smart pre-moving steps include:
Purge the items you don’t want to be moved
Donate food items – you don’t want to fill up space with food that might spoil
If you do your own packing, make sure it’s all completed before the movers arrive and ready to go from a central location
Make sure there is a clear path for movers to take items from your home to the truck
Have list of any items you need to be disassembled before transport
